Public

À qui s'adresse la formation ANGULAR (Débutant)

Cette formation s'adresse aux webmasters maitrisant les langages HTML et CSS, ainsi que Javascript.

Objectifs

Compétences visées pour la formation ANGULAR (Débutant)

Les participants à la formation Angular débutant seront capables de maîtriser les fondamentaux d'Angular, développer une application Angular en utilisant NodeJs, VS Code et TypeScript, créer un projet SPA, gérer des formulaires et des composants, et se servir des utilitaires.

Programme

Découvrir Angular

  1. Introduction à Angular
  2. Qu'est ce qu'une application single page
  3. Créer un projet
  4. Editer un projet
  5. Comprendre la structure Angular
  6. Utiliser TypeScript

Découvrir les composants, templates, etc

  1. Que sont les composants
  2. Démarrer une application Angular
  3. Qu'est ce que AppModule
  4. Templates et styles
  5. Créer un nouveau composant
  6. Qu'est ce que Angular CLI
  7. Encapsulation des vues et styles
  8. Qu'est ce que le data binding
  9. La string interpolation
  10. Liaison de propriétés et d'évènements
  11. Le double data binding
  12. Les directives

Mettre en oeuvre une application

  1. Concevoir et planifier
  2. Installer le projet
  3. Header et Modèle
  4. Ajouter et modifier un modèle
  5. Liste de cocktails
  6. Détails des cocktails

Approfondir les composants

  1. Communiquer entre composants
  2. Propriétés input et output
  3. Encapsulation
  4. Variables locales
  5. ViewChild et ContentChild
  6. La directive NgContent
  7. Cycle de vie des composants

Utiliser les propriétés input et output

  1. Que sont les propriétés input et output
  2. Utiliser un container
  3. Utiliser une propriété input
  4. Utiliser une propriété output

Approfondir les directives

  1. Que sont les directives d'attribut
  2. Le hostlistener et le hostbinding
  3. La liaison de propriétés et la directive
  4. La directive structurelle
  5. Ajouter une directive

Découvrir les services et l'injection

  1. Qu'est ce que l'injection de dépendance
  2. Providers et hiérarchie des injecteurs
  3. Utiliser un service dans un autre service
  4. Ajouter un service

Découvrir les observables

  1. Que sont les observables
  2. Créer un observable
  3. Que sont les subjects
  4. Utiliser des subjects
  5. Opérateurs et pipes

Comprendre le routing

  1. Qu'est ce que le routing
  2. Créer des routes et sous-routes
  3. Directives RouterLink et RouterLinkActive
  4. Services ActivatedRoute et Router
  5. Params, QueryParams et Fragment
  6. Routes imbriquées
  7. Redirection et Wildcard
  8. Séparer les fichiers de routing
  9. Les gardes CanActivate et autres
  10. Afficher les ingrédients
  11. Créer des composants pour le panier
  12. Développer le panier

Utiliser les formulaires

  1. Que sont les ReactiveForm
  2. Créer un formulaire réactif
  3. L'API FormControl et FormGroup
  4. Value et Reset
  5. Validateurs, messages d'erreur
  6. Classes et états de AbstractControls
  7. FormGroups imbriqués
  8. FormArray et FormBuilder
  9. FormGroup et EventEmitter

La formation ANGULAR (Débutant) est dispensée sur 35 heures

Durée et montant de la formation

Intitulé Durée Montant HT
Formation ANGULAR - Débutant 35 heures 2490.00 €

Demander une convention de formation

Articles Recommandés


Formation Angular

Angular permet d'assurer une mise à jour automatique de l'interface utilisateur en fonction des changements apportés aux données, offrant ainsi une expérience utilisateur fluide et réactive.

Consulter

Inscription newsletter

Recevez la newsletter ONLYWEB Formation pour vous tenir informé des formations à venir et maintenir vos compétences.

ONLYWEB Formation, s'appuie sur le réseau d'experts EVA - Solutions

coordonnées

© ONLYWEB Formation
6 pl. Dumas de Loire
69009 Lyon
TÉL 09 72 13 00 73
EVA Solutions: La force du réseau